A day in the life of a Postpartum Doula

August 18, 2021 by Emily Williamson
Homemade food

Each postpartum visit looks different but my day always starts off in my kitchen. I prepare a few meals, fresh tea infusions and nut mylks and pack my trusty lilac crate full of all my homemade goodies.
